Table 1Membrane properties of PO/AH neurons in control and after application of IL-1β (0.3 nM)
ParameterControl, mean±S.D.RangenIL-1β, mean±S.D.Rangen
r.m.p. (mV)−57.7±4.9−49to−6615−63.6±5.4⁎⁎−52to−7115
Rinput (MΩ)517±62405to62415419±51⁎⁎328to50515
S.p.f. (Hz)5.2±3.30to10.3151.4±1.3⁎⁎0to4.215
AP amplitude (mV)69.7±4.461to761570.6±4.361to7712
AP threshold (mV)−42.1±3.6−36to−4815−41.4±4.6−34to−5012
AP halfwidth (mV)0.88±0.050.79to0.96150.97±0.07⁎0.89to1.1212
AHP amplitude (mV)−10.2±3.6−4to−1515−8.9±2.8−4to−1312
AHP, afterhyperpolarization; AP, action potential; Rinput, input resistance; s.p.f., spontaneous firing rate. All values are means±S.D.⁎P<0.05,⁎⁎P<0.01.
